Are you a Registered Veterinary Nurse looking for a change? We have an exciting new opportunity based within our Group. You will join a practice who are going through a lot of new positive change and management re-structure. Exciting time to join us as you can be part of shaping our new future!

Ashfield Vets are looking for a RVN to work across all 5 of our branches within the Group. You will be fully supported by a welcoming team of qualified Vets, support staff, Operations Manager, Clinical Director and Head Veterinary Nurse.

Our practices are based in the heart of England in the UK offering excellent transport links, providing fast connections by road, rail, and air. At the intersection between the M1 and M62 and with the A1 at its eastern boundary, the district is well placed to access other regional centres such as Leeds, Sheffield and York.

You will play a key role in supporting our Vets with their busy inpatient and surgical caseload. Your professional development will be fully encouraged and supported. Alongside excellent remuneration we offer a comprehensive benefits package including up to 7 weeks holiday a year + Bank Holidays on our buy sell holiday scheme, the option of flexible working, no OOH and fully funded CPD and further training. Ashfield Veterinary Group has branches in Halifax, Meltham, Wakefield and Wibsey. We are committed to providing excellence in preventative care, routine and non-routine surgery, diagnostics and clinical healthcare.

Our facilities:
All our surgeries have well equipped dedicated operating theatres. Heath House has separate theatres for different types of operation. Consequently this is where the majority of non-routine surgery will take place. Where required, we will provide for transfer of pets to Heath House and back to Wibsey, Wakefield or Meltham.

Our inpatient facilities are comfortable, secure and constantly monitored by vets and nursing staff to aid your pet’s recovery. Overnight patients will be hospitalised at Heath House where they will have access to all our facilities and equipment. As each case varies in its requirements and dependencies, a tailored care plan will be created for your pet and discussed with you upon admission.

In conjunction with our “out of hours” partners, West Mount Vets and Springfield Veterinary Group, we provide 24-hour emergency cover. We have a wide range of equipment to enable us to carry out surgical procedures, investigations and tests including:

  • Anaesthetic monitoring.
  • Dental surgery.
  • In-house laboratory for speedy results and access to external laboratories for specialist tests.
  • Blood pressure monitoring equipment.
  • ECG equipment to monitor and analyse the heart.
  • X-ray, ultrasound and endoscopy.
  •  In-house pharmacy to dispense medication ensuring your pet receives top quality, in date, licenced medication supplied and stored to optimum standards.
